Искусственный интеллект (ИИ) является одной of the наиболее быстро развивающихся областей в современной науке и технологиях. Обучение ИИ представляет собой процесс‚ в ходе которого машины приобретают способность выполнять задачи‚ которые обычно требуют человеческого интеллекта‚ такие как распознавание образов‚ принятие решений и решение проблем.
Основные Методы Обучения ИИ
Существуют несколько основных методов обучения ИИ‚ каждый из которых имеет свои преимущества и недостатки.
- Обучение с учителем (Supervised Learning): Этот метод предполагает‚ что ИИ обучается на размеченных данных‚ т. е. данных‚ для которых известен правильный ответ. Цель состоит в том‚ чтобы ИИ научился сопоставлять входные данные с соответствующими выходными данными.
- Обучение без учителя (Unsupervised Learning): В этом случае ИИ обучается на неразмеченных данных и должен самостоятельно найти закономерности или структуру в данных.
- Обучение с подкреплением (Reinforcement Learning): Этот метод предполагает‚ что ИИ обучается‚ взаимодействуя с окружающей средой и получая вознаграждения или наказания за свои действия. Цель состоит в том‚ чтобы ИИ научился принимать решения‚ которые максимизируют вознаграждение.
Обучение с Учителем
Обучение с учителем является одним из наиболее распространенных методов обучения ИИ. Он используется для решения задач классификации и регрессии.
Процесс обучения с учителем включает в себя следующие этапы:
- Сбор и разметка данных.
- Разделение данных на обучающую и тестовую выборки.
- Обучение модели на обучающей выборке.
- Оценка качества модели на тестовой выборке.
Обучение без Учителя
Обучение без учителя используется для обнаружения скрытых закономерностей или структур в данных.
Примерами задач‚ решаемых с помощью обучения без учителя‚ являются:
- Кластеризация данных.
- Уменьшение размерности данных.
- Обнаружение аномалий.
Обучение с Подкреплением
Обучение с подкреплением является методом‚ при котором ИИ обучается‚ взаимодействуя с окружающей средой.
Примерами задач‚ решаемых с помощью обучения с подкреплением‚ являются:
- Игры.
- Управление роботами.
- Оптимизация процессов.
Способы Оптимизации Процессов Обучения ИИ
Для улучшения эффективности обучения ИИ используются различные способы оптимизации.
- Предобработка данных: Очистка и преобразование данных для улучшения качества обучения.
- Увеличение данных: Увеличение размера обучающей выборки путем применения различных преобразований к существующим данным.
- Регуляризация: Методы‚ предотвращающие переобучение модели.
- Использование предобученных моделей: Использование моделей‚ предварительно обученных на больших наборах данных‚ для решения схожих задач.
Дальнейшее развитие ИИ будет зависеть от способности исследователей и разработчиков создавать более совершенные алгоритмы и методы обучения‚ позволяющие машинам обучаться более эффективно и решать все более сложные задачи.
Современные Тенденции в Обучении ИИ
В последние годы наблюдается значительный прогресс в области обучения ИИ‚ обусловленный появлением новых алгоритмов‚ увеличением вычислительной мощности и доступностью больших наборов данных.
Одной из ключевых тенденций является развитие глубокого обучения‚ которое позволяет ИИ решать сложные задачи‚ такие как распознавание изображений и речи.
Применение Глубокого Обучения
Глубокое обучение используется в различных областях‚ включая:
- Компьютерное зрение: распознавание объектов‚ классификация изображений‚ обнаружение аномалий.
- Обработка естественного языка: машинный перевод‚ анализ тональности текста‚ генерация текста.
- Робототехника: управление роботами‚ навигация‚ взаимодействие с окружающей средой.
Трансферное Обучение
Трансферное обучение является еще одной важной тенденцией в обучении ИИ. Этот подход предполагает использование предобученных моделей в качестве основы для решения новых задач.
Трансферное обучение позволяет:
- Сократить время обучения модели.
- Улучшить качество модели на небольших наборах данных.
- Адаптироваться к новым задачам и условиям.
Вызовы и Перспективы
Несмотря на достигнутые успехи‚ обучение ИИ по-прежнему сталкивается с рядом вызовов‚ таких как:
- Нехватка размеченных данных: необходимость в больших объемах качественных данных для обучения моделей.
- Проблема интерпретируемости: сложность понимания решений‚ принимаемых ИИ.
- Этика и безопасность: необходимость обеспечения безопасности и этичности использования ИИ.
Преодоление этих вызовов будет иметь решающее значение для дальнейшего развития ИИ и его применения в различных областях.




